First:overview

This software radio (SDR) short wave (HF) small power (QRP)

transceiver, since the launch of a popular all over the world,

so far, has at least more than 30 thousand users. The advantage

is that it is small and portable, the price is suitable, but

the function is complete, is a direct mining software radio

models. For love DIY enthusiasts, this is a very good practiced

hand suite; software radio programming enthusiasts for love can

also be the hardware of arbitrary software upgrade. And QRP

enthusiasts can use packed suite all outdoor QRP communication,

especially with the psk31 and RTTY digital modem, is a small,

portable emergency communication equipment.

The main features of the mcHF suite are described below:

1, 2.8 inch display screen, has received spectrum tall on the

display and waterfall map display.

2, independent, compact two PCB design, control part of the UI

board and RF part of the RF board independently.

3

Top is UI PCB,Down is RF PCB

3, the work mode is complete, USB, LSB, AM and CW, FM.

4, up to 48KHz bandwidth of the spectrum display.

5, the use of fast, all electronic switch control to send and

receive to switch, do data communication has a special

advantage.

6, two USB interface (one big one small), used for software

programming and PC control, external keyboard and so on.

7, the local oscillator / clock temperature compensation, more

conducive to work in digital mode.

8, built-in digital signal processing filter (DSP), carefully

adjusted, you can get a better reception.

9, built-in automatic key circuit, support A, B model.

10, there are 4 encoders, 17 buttons, easy to operate.

Two:the main design indicators

Frequency range:

Reception: 2.5 - 30MHz

Launch: all HF HAM band

Working mode: full mode

Minimum frequency step: 1Hz

Antenna impedance: 50 ohm

Operating temperature range: -10--+60 degrees Celsius

Frequency stability:

Positive and negative 1.5PPM@ boot 5 minutes standard. If TCXO

can achieve positive and negative 0.5PPM.

Operating voltage: 9 - DC 15V

Operating current:

Reception: less than 450 Ma; off after about 60 ma.

(improvement can be as little as 5 mA)

Launch: 3A maximum (FULL power file), 1.5A (5W file)

Machine size: 190 * 70 * 40 mm (length * width * height).

Transmitter parameters:

Band: all the working range of HAM short wave amateur segment

Transmit power: nominal 5W (13.8VDC), 15W (FULL, 13.8V)

Modulation: SSB software balance modulation, 10KHz FM

AM software low level modulation.

5

Spurious suppression: greater than 40DBC

Carrier suppression: greater than 45DBC

Alternative: 2.3KHz SSB (-6db)

500Hz CW (-6db)

If frequency: 0

Receiving sensitivity: -100dBm

Dynamic range: better than 95dB

RIT frequency fine tuning range: positive and negative 1KHz

Audio output: 8 ohm, 0.5W.

Three, suite notes

1, the kit contains the host, power lines, hand microphone each.

Antenna output port for BNC bus. Hand microphone for 3.5MM

stereo plug, power line for alligator clip joint.

6

MIC

DC cable

7

Crocodile clip

2, this machine covers band 3.5, 5, 7, 10, 14, 18, 21, 24, 28MHz,

as the original design of only four bands of the transmit low

pass filter, so the harmonic band only four bands.

3, short press the power of the machine to open the key can

adjust the LCD backlight brightness, but will lead to the

increase of the noise inside the machine, in the 100% brightness

without the interference noise.

4, the machine SWR detection is only for reference, not

completely accurate. Can refer to the aircraft to adjust the

document to be more accurate.

5, if you do not change the hardware, after the power supply,

even if it does not boot, the whole machine will have 70-80 Ma

static power consumption, from the drive level bias circuit.

6, when the antenna is not connected, the software will

automatically increase the receiving gain, which will cause the

ADC noise to be amplified and decoded. Therefore, there will

be a relatively large receiver noise. Then the antenna is

basically normal.

7, the power supply interface is positive and negative, can be

8

used for the voltage range of DC9-15V, the current capacity must

be greater than 3.5A.

8, kit (no shell) basic size: 190 * 70 * 40 mm (long * wide *

high) (no prominent)

9, the interface of English prompt explanation: (1) AFG audio

gain (2) RFG RF gain (3) CMP voice compression (4) MIC

microphone gain (5) RIT receive fine tuning (6) DSP receiving

audio processing filter

10, the right side of the machine IN, OUT Jack: (1) OUT is the

audio output of the demodulator, not the IQ output. (2) IN is

the signal input at the launch, in the menu you can switch the

microphone or line input.

11, USB Mini interface for the brush machine, big mouth USB no

use, or after the USB keyboard to do digital mode communication.

12, ACC port is connected with the external power amplifier.

Have the machine PTT output and the key control input, the

specific joint definition to see the package attached to the

interface definition document.

13, if there is a radio interference, you can open the menu,

select LO LOW RX to try. At this point the LIF function is turned

on, but the spectrum display will be offset by about 6K.

14, the machine's TCXO function is to use the SI570 next to the

9

temperature sensor for open loop frequency correction, the use

of noise will be generated. Can be closed or opened in the menu.

15, power calibration and adjustment in the hidden extension

of the menu. If you want to open the FM mode, you must turn on

if the. See accompanying statement.

16, in order to improve the power output of the 10 meter band,

the original design of the power tube RD16HHF1 to RD15HVF1 is

more suitable. In addition in order to improve the ability to

drive the relay, multi parallel a 74LS145 integration IC.

17, spectrum display color, waterfall chart shows the color can

be modified in the menu.

18, so far for this suite of software for the 219.26-4, from

291.26-5 after you can support the touch screen function, you

must change the hardware connection. So the software version

of the package brush are 219.26-4.

(four) brush firmware.

This machine uses a powerful STM32F407 CPU, you can use the

PC machine through the USB interface for the firmware to burn

32

and write to the XP operating system, for example, the specific

steps are as follows:

1, the installation of Bootloader

Install the Dfuse tool (stsw-stm32080.zip, after decompression

run the installation process, the installation can be

successful).

(1), connect the USB Mini cable to the computer

(2), the control board P6 jumper shorted (in just assembling

and welding has been from the C86 and R40 short connect a line,

quite to be P6 a short jumper)

(3), long press BAND+ button

(4), connected to the power supply, press the POWER key

(5), the release of the BAND+ key, continue to hold down the

POWER key (the whole process should be pressed down)

(6) after about 3 seconds, the computer will find new hardware,

and automatically install DFU USB driver

(7), run just install the Demonstration DfuSe tool, confirm to

be able to detect the chip, and then press the "Choose..."

button, select the latest bootloader file.

(8), click on the "Upgrade" button, to upgrade, during the POWER

key to continue to hold, until the upgrade success prompted

(9), turn off the power, P6 will remove the short jumper (C86

33

and R40 shorted line).

2, brush firmware

(1), turn off the power supply, confirm that the USB Mini line

is connected to the computer.

(2), hold down the BAND- key, and then press the POWER key, enter

the bootloader mode, both LED at the same time light.

(3), about 2 seconds or so, the computer prompts to install a

new driver. (see attached document for WIN7 drive installation.

If the driver installation is not successful, it is recommended

to replace the old computer, the operating system is

recommended to be XP. Always click on the next step until the

driver is installed successfully.

(4), run Manager mcHF, click "Detect", if you can detect

information, explain the success of the drive installation.

(5), click "...", select the latest version of the firmware file

(*.bin)

(6), click on "Update", to upgrade.

(7), after the success of the upgrade, the radio will

automatically restart.

Four, debugging and calibration

Overall welding assembled, connected to the appropriate DC

current and is connected with a power meter, a dummy load,

36

microphone in hand, a tapper, which can start debugging:

1, not on the power supply, that is about 70 Ma of current is

normal (see above). Press the power button to boot, test the

various buttons and the encoder can be used normally.

(receiving state of the whole machine current is about 0.45A)

2, the band switching point in 4.2 - 4.3MHz, 8.0, 8.1MHz, 16.0

- about 16.1mhz can continuous rotary encoder to adjust the

frequency, hear the sound of a relay switch, in order to

determine low pass band switching is normal.

3, connected to an external antenna, receiving signal of each

band, from spectrum can see signal spectrum (recommended choice

of radio signals, such as can receive the receiving circuit is

normal).
